CHAPTER 5:TROUBLESHOOTING 5.2 THE CONSOLE DOES NOT LIGHT UP. SYMPTOM: Turn on the power switch, but the console will not light up. (Oxford 6) SOLUTION: The outlet of the machine is plugged and is functional. Double check that the breaker has not tripped.
CHAPTER 5:TROUBLESHOOTING 5.3 RPM ISSUE. Symptom: Count function does not work. Solution: Open the side cover. Check if the speed sensor wire is connected well, if not, re-connected the wire. Open the console cover and check if all wires are connected well. ...
CHAPTER 5:TROUBLESHOOTING 5.4 HEART RATE ISSUE Symptom: Heart rate does not work. Solution: Check the battery on the chest strap. A. Re-center the strap on the user's chest (Figure A). Apply a light amount of moisture to the chest strap sensors.
CHAPTER 5:TROUBLESHOOTING 5.5 RESISTANCE ISSUE Symptom: No resistance or incorrect resistance Solution: 1. Turn on the console and check the ECB motor (1000213379)/tension control (1000412305). At resistance level 1, the head of steel rope directs to top right side (around 45 degree). If the head of steel rope points to bottom left side, the resistance will be reverse.

CHAPTER 5:TROUBLESHOOTING 5.5 RESISTANCE ISSUE B) If the ECB motor/tension control can move, the resistance can be adjusted. If the resistance is still too heavy, check the gap between orange block and the bottom. It should be within 1-2 mm. If the gap is larger than 1-2 mm, the resistance will be heavier than normal.
CHAPTER 6:PARTS REPLACEMENT 6.1 SIDE COVER 1. Remove the back cover screws (020042-00). 2. Remove the side cover screws (020042-00). 3. Fold the rower, remove the undercover screws (020042-00) and DC power cord cover. Only OXFORD 6 has DC power cord cover.
CHAPTER 6:PARTS REPLACEMENT 6.3 SEAT PAD 1. Remove the screws (004462-00) and rubber plate (1000354060) with L type wrench. 2. Remove the cap (1000409243) with some force. 3. Remove the seat pad.
CHAPTER 6:PARTS REPLACEMENT 6.4 CONSOLE & CONSOLE WIRE 1. Remove the console mast cover (1000409269), console cover screws (004623-00), link screw (004488-AC) and nut (004926-00). 2. Remove wire connection carefully. 3. Remove side cover (section 6.1) and loosen front cover screws (004621-00) on both sides. Note: There is only one speed sensor wire connected with OXFORD 3 console board.

CHAPTER 6:PARTS REPLACEMENT 6.4 CONSOLE & CONSOLE WIRE 4. Disconnect all the wire. 5. Remove the wire fixing screws. 6. Remove the console connect wire (1000411432) through console mast. Note: There is only one speed sensor wire in OXFORD 3 cover.
CHAPTER 6:PARTS REPLACEMENT 6.5 HEART RATE BOARD (OXFORD 6 ONLY) 1. Fold the machine and remove the screws (004621-00) under the slide rail. 2. Disconnect the wire of HR board. 3. Remove the HR board (1000412131) through the slide rail.
CHAPTER 6:PARTS REPLACEMENT 6.6 RPM SENSOR 1. Remove the side cover (section 6.1). 2. Remove the fixing screw (020042-00). 3. Disconnect the sensor wire. Note: OXFROD 6’s is under the ECB motor, OXFORD 3’s is the only wire in the machine cover. For OXFORD 6 For OXFORD 3 4.
CHAPTER 6:PARTS REPLACEMENT 6.7 CONTROLLER BOARD (OXFORD 6 ONLY) 1. Disconnect the wire, remove the knob screws (004621-00) and remove the knob (1000414889). 2. Remove the knob cover (1000412398), lamp stand (1000412397) and butt plate (1000414975). 3. Remove the nut and pull out the board (1000412436).
CHAPTER 6:PARTS REPLACEMENT 6.8 BELT PULLEY 1. Remove the handlebar from the belt (1000426731). 2. Remove the screws on both sides (004505-00/004454-AH). 3. Remove the belt pulley (1000426737).
CHAPTER 6:PARTS REPLACEMENT 6.9 ECB MOTOR/TENSION CONTROL 1. Disconnect wire connections and steel rope connection. 2. Remove the screws (020256-00). 3. Remove the ECB motor (1000213379)/tension control (1000412305). Note: Tension control is for in OXFORD 3, there is no wire connected with it.
CHAPTER 6:PARTS REPLACEMENT 6.10 ECB CONTROLLER 1. Remove all the screws. R12:008394-00 R13:1000204290 R14:004931-00 R21:004899-00 2. Remove the screws on the other side. 3. Remove the ECB controller (056539-AX).
